Let me show you a great painting technique, it's based on an old Javanese and Indonesian way of colouring clothes with wax and natural pigments. Painting with watercolors, glue and salt is a simplified version of batik, it's really easy and doesn't require special supplies. All you need is the glue, watercolor, salt and paper or canvas.

The idea comes from " Chalk In My Pocket" blog, then was updated by Ari - the admin of Sweet Happy Life website, she added canvas as a based material. It makes paint last longer than one made on paper.
